The best way to find a cheap train ticket from Hamburg to Gdańsk is to book your journey as far in advance as possible and to avoid traveling at rush hour.
The average ticket from Hamburg to Gdańsk will cost around €233 if you buy it on the day, but the cheapest tickets can be found for only €194.
It's difficult to get from Hamburg to Gdańsk without transferring at least once.

Omio recommends booking the train as it is the most popular option from Hamburg to Gdańsk among Omio's users. If you are prioritising price take the bus with prices starting from €45. For those with little time consider booking a flight which can get you there in 2h 7m. In case you are seeking to minimise your carbon footprint the train is your best bet as it emits only 0.2 - 0.5kg. The ticket price range depends on the travel mode: a bus costs an average of €45, and a flight costs an average of €20.

Train companies: Deutsche Bahn from Hamburg to Gdańsk trainsDeutsche Bahn trains will get you between Hamburg and Gdańsk from €20. With over 1000 travel companies on Omio, you can find the best train times and tickets for your trip.
Deutsche Bahn
A Bordrestaurant (restaurant car) where you can sit and eat.
A Bordbistro (bistro bar) with snacks, hot meals, and drinks to-go.
At-seat service in 1st class: staff will take your order and serve food/drinks directly to your seat.
Regional trains (RE / RB / S-Bahn):
No onboard catering.
You’re welcome to bring your own food and drinks.
Not included by default.
You can add a seat reservation when booking (recommended for busy routes).
Costs around €4.90 per seat (or €5.90 if booked separately later).
First Class:
Yes, always included in the ticket price.
Allowed for free if they can fit in a transport box (max. size: hand luggage).
Must stay in the box for the entire journey.
Large dogs:
Require a separate (paid) ticket — typically half the price of a regular second-class ticket.
Must be leashed and wear a muzzle while on the train.
Cannot sit on seats.
Assistance dogs:
Travel free of charge.
Do not need a muzzle or leash if medically not required.
Allowed to accompany the passenger at all times.
